Understanding Portable Espresso Machines
A portable espresso machine is a compact device developed particularly for brewing espresso without the requirement for a standard espresso machine setup. These machines vary in performance, source of power, and design, accommodating a wide variety of coffee lovers. A lot of portable espresso machines enable users to make authentic espresso shots with a rich crema, making them an ideal choice for those who long for quality coffee, despite their location.
Kinds Of Portable Espresso Machines
Portable espresso machines can be found in several types, each with its special features and operating systems. Below is a comprehensive introduction of the most common types:
Type
Description
Pros
Cons
Manual Espresso Machines
Run using hand pumps, requiring no electrical power.
Light-weight, no requirement for power, excellent for outside use.
Requires some skill and effort to use effectively.
Battery-Powered Machines
Use batteries to develop pressure, offering convenience and portability.
Easy to use, no need for a power outlet.
Minimal by battery life and might need frequent recharging.
Stovetop Espresso Makers
Developed to be warmed on a stove or open flame, referred to as moka pots.
Easy style, cost-effective, and does not need electricity.
Needs a heat source, and the espresso produced might differ from standard espresso.
Lever Espresso Machines
Use a lever mechanism to produce pressure manually.
Offers a standard espresso experience.
Heavier and normally more costly; requires ability to use.
Pod Machines
Use pre-packaged coffee pods for fast espresso preparation.
Extremely convenient and easy to use.
Limited alternatives for coffee choice, and environmental impact from pods.
Benefits of Portable Espresso Machines
The appeal of portable espresso machines lies in their various advantages:
Convenience: The most significant benefit is the benefit of having the ability to take pleasure in espresso almost anywhere— at work, while taking a trip, or during outside adventures.
Quality: Many portable espresso machines are designed to create authentic espresso shots with an abundant taste and crema, rivaling that of conventional machines.
Portability: These machines are frequently lightweight and compact, making them easy to carry in a bag or knapsack.
Variety of Options: With several types offered, consumers can pick one that fits their lifestyle and coffee needs.
Affordable: Investing in a portable espresso machine can lead to financial cost savings gradually, particularly for passionate coffee drinkers who routinely visit coffee bar.

How to Make Espresso with a Portable Espresso Machine
Making espresso with a portable machine usually includes these basic actions:
Preparation: Start by grinding coffee beans to a great consistency. Measure the grounds according to your machine's capacity.
Add Water: Fill the machine's water reservoir with fresh water.
Load Coffee: Pack the ground coffee into the portafilter (if appropriate), applying constant pressure for optimum extraction.
Brew: Engage the developing system— whether it's a pump, lever, or battery activation— and await the espresso to flow into your cup.
Serve: Once brewed, serve the espresso immediately for the best taste.
